Abstract

The utility model discloses a novel hand-held sterilizer, which comprises a base, movable supporting legs, a first lamp holder, a circular arc baffle, a hinge, a second lamp holder, a UV lamp, a display screen and an operating button, wherein the periphery of the bottom of the base is respectively connected with the movable supporting legs through a rotating shaft, the first lamp holder is arranged on the base, an open slot is arranged in the outer side wall of the first lamp holder, the circular arc baffle is arranged in the open slot, the middle part of one side of the circular arc baffle is provided with a handle, the top of one side of the first lamp holder is connected with the second lamp holder through the hinge, the UV lamps are respectively arranged in the second lamp holder and the first lamp holder, the display screen and the operating button are respectively arranged at the bottom of the first lamp holder, a handle is arranged at the back part of the first lamp holder, the utility model has simple structure and convenient operation, the sterilization work, and the setting of circular arc baffle cooperation open slot will make the UV lamp shine the angle adjustable, better be applicable to different condition work.

Background
Ultraviolet rays have great killing effect on harmful bacteria or viruses, secondary pollution is avoided, the structures of DNA (deoxyribonucleic acid) of the life centers of unicellular microorganisms such as bacteria cells, viruses and the like can be damaged by irradiating the unicellular microorganisms with the ultraviolet rays, proteins forming the microorganisms cannot be formed, and the microorganisms immediately die or lose reproductive capacity, particularly ultraviolet rays with the wavelength of 253.7nm, and the sterilizing efficiency is highest. Because the ultraviolet disinfection equipment can achieve the sterilization effect within 1-2 seconds, the ultraviolet disinfection equipment is widely applied to hospitals and water treatment equipment.
In recent years, with the increasing living standard and the importance of health, household ultraviolet disinfection lamps are gradually entering the home. The current ultraviolet sterilizer is to the gap between sofa and the corner, when less corners such as the gap between bed and the wall disinfect, because the volume is great, lead to ultraviolet sterilizer to be difficult to carry out disinfection in narrow and small space or gap, and in addition, the great ultraviolet sterilizer of volume, it is very inconvenient to use or this carries, and the handheld sterilizer of current less volume does not possess the effect that supports fixed position, and can't adjust irradiation range according to free demand, the application range of sterilizer has been reduced.
